For some, Russia’s invasion of Ukraine was a shock.

For others, it was foreseeable - if not inevitable.

How did we get here? Where do we go from here?

Tomorrow, a panel discussion here at UTC will take place at the Guerry Center Reading Room, starting at 5:30 PM - titled, “The Russian Invasion of Ukraine: Politics, Policy and Outcomes and The Implications for Refugees and Chattanooga.”

Dr. Irina Khmelko is UC Foundation Professor of Political Science and Public Services.

Marina Peshterianu is executive director of Bridge Refugee Services here in Chattanooga.

I spoke with them - and again with Bob Boyer, director of UTC Presents.
